A fantastic opportunity has arisen for a creative, enthusiastic and dedicated Art Teacher to join a well-regarded secondary school in Dorchester. This is a full-time, permanent position beginning January 2026, or earlier for the right candidate.

Job Overview

The school is seeking an Art specialist who can deliver inspiring and well-structured lessons across KS3–KS4, helping students build confidence, develop technique and explore a wide range of artistic media. You will play a central role in supporting GCSE coursework, nurturing students’ artistic identity and contributing to a vibrant culture of creativity across the school.

The Art Department

You will join a friendly and innovative department with access to:

  • Spacious, well-lit studios ideal for both individual and group work
  • Resources for painting, drawing, mixed media and sculpture
  • Digital art and photography equipment
  • Opportunities for student exhibitions, showcases and competitions
  • A collaborative team that welcomes new ideas and cross-curricular creativity

The department is passionate about helping students develop visual literacy, technical skill and confidence in their own artistic voice.

Experience & Qualifications

  • Degree in Art, Fine Art, or a related creative field
  • PGCE with QTS
  • Strong artistic portfolio and excellent subject knowledge
  • Ability to deliver engaging practical and theoretical lessons
  • Confidence supporting GCSE coursework and project-based learning
  • Strong communication, organisation and classroom management

How to prepare for a job interview at Marchant Recruitment

Know Your Art Inside Out

Make sure you’re well-versed in various artistic techniques and mediums. Brush up on your knowledge of art history and contemporary practices, as you might be asked to discuss these during the interview.

Showcase Your Passion

Bring along a portfolio that not only highlights your best work but also reflects your teaching philosophy. Be ready to explain how your experiences can inspire students and foster their creativity.

Engage with the School's Ethos

Familiarise yourself with the school’s values and culture. Think about how you can contribute to their warm and inclusive environment, and be prepared to share ideas on how to enhance student engagement in the arts.

Prepare for Practical Demonstrations

Since this role involves delivering engaging lessons, consider preparing a mini lesson or demonstration. This will show your ability to teach effectively and engage students in hands-on learning.
